National Assembly of Pakistan welcomed delegation of Azerbaijan in the house on 09 Nov 2021 and expressed solidarity with brotherly country. A pleasant consensus was observed from both treasury and opposition benches when Foreign Minister Shah Mehmood Qureshy and former Speaker Sardar Ayaz Sadiq MNA PMLN supported and congratulated Azerbaijan on their first Victory Day 08 Nov 2021.This kind of unanimity is a rare thing to see in the Pakistani Parliament. It clearly indicates that Azerbaijan is equally respected and accepted by all parties in a widely diversified politics of Pakistan.
Foreign Minister Shah Mahmood Qureshy, in his address in the house, assured Pakistan’s complete support to the people of Azerbaijan through thick and thin.He said Pakistan and Azerbaijan share common views on international fora.He said Azerbaijan is a part of OIC Contact Group on Kashmir where it plays an active role to support Pakistan on the issue.
Shah Mehmood Qureshy noted that “Azerbaijan is one country that stood with Pakistan at international fora and I am happy that when Azerbaijani people needed and they were struggling against aggression, Pakistan stood with them and we are celebrating Azerbaijan’s Victory Day today.”
FM appreciated that Azerbaijan always acknowledges Pakistan’s support in all possible ways. Pakistani flag was hoisting along with flags of Azerbaijan and Turkey in Baku.
Sardar Ayaz Sadiqin his speech said “I would like to congratulate our brothers from Azerbaijan, because yesterday was a great day in the history of our brotherly country Azerbaijan, because after 30 years of occupation by Armenia, Azerbaijan finally got the Karabakh back”
He said it is first time in the history of this Parliament that we are celebrating Victory Day of Azerbaijan here.
Sardar Ayaz Sadiq acknowledged that Azerbaijan is the country that has never left a stone untruned in support to Pakistan on the issue of Kashmir.
The Parliamentarians hailed the brotherhood of both countries by a big clap.
Azerbaijan delegation attended the session of National Assembly. Mr. and Mrs. Khazar Nadir Oglu Farhadov , Ambassador led the delegation to the lower house of Parliament of Pakistan. The delegation stood on their seats and thanked the parliamentarians for their welcome and support.
Earlier on 28 Oct 2020, National Assembly of Pakistan unanimously adopted a resolution to condemn Armenian Aggression in Nagorno-Karabakh region of the Republic of Azerbaijan.
The resolution was presented by Sardar Ayaz Sadiq, former Speaker of the house that reads as;
“This house expresses deep concern over the deteriorating security situation in Nagomo-Karabakh region of the Republic of Azarbaijan;
# Condemns the illegal, immoral, unethical and brutal acts of aggression by Armenian forces in Nagomo-Karabakh;
#Fully endorses Azerbaijan’s rightful restoration of territorial integrity over the Nagorno-Karabakh region, which is in line with the several unanimously adopted United Nations Security Council resolutions;
#Emphasizes that the enforcement and legitimacy of resolutions of the UNSC can never be diluted by unilateral actions
#Supports the brotherly nation of Azerbaijan’s right to self-defense, necessary for the sovereignty and integrity of Azerbaijan;
#Denounces the use of violence by Armenia and urges it to stop its irresponsible military action to avoid further escalation;
#The house is mindful of the pain and misery caused by Armenian aggression to the innocent civilians population of Azerbaijan including men, women and children;
#Reaffirms and expresses Pakistan’s complete political, diplomatic and moral support to the brave people of Azerbaijan;
